DeepL: The Power of Neural Networks in Translation
DeepL has quickly become a renowned name in the world of machine translation, and for good reason. Its ability to produce fluid translations is largely due to its innovative use of neural networks. Unlike traditional translation methods which rely on dictionary-driven systems, DeepL leverages the power of deep learning algorithms to understand the context and nuances of language. This allows it to generate meaningful translations that are often indistinguishable from those produced by human translators.
The neural networks used by DeepL are trained on massive datasets of data, enabling them to learn the complex patterns and relationships within language. This extensive training allows the system to not only translate copyright but also to grasp the underlying meaning and intent behind them. As a result, DeepL can generate translations that are not only accurate but also convincing.
